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ta could use attacking midfielder Martin Odegaard as a false nine due to the injury suffered by striker Gabriel Jesus at the 2022 Qatar World Cup, according to TEAMtalk.
Mikel Arteta could play Martin Odegaard as false nine for Arsenal
Former Manchester City striker Jesus could be out for three months after undergoing surgery for an injury he suffered in Qatar while playing for Brazil.
Jesus, who joined Arsenal from defending Premier League champions City in the summer of 2022, is the number one striker at the Gunners.
So, Arsenal manager Mikel Arteta needs to find a solution upfront while Jesus is out.
According to TEAMtalk, one of the options that Arteta is considering is to play Odegaard or Fabio Vieira as a false nine.

Odegaard is the playmaker for Arsenal, but Arteta seems to think that the Norway international attacking midfielder – described as “special” by former Arsenal prospect Fabrice Muamba on his YouTube channel in November – could play in a different role.
